Ethiopia PM: Security agencies committed ‘terrorist acts’

Abiy Ahmed said security institutions tortured citizens in order for government to remain in power.

Ethiopia’s Prime Minister Abiy Ahmed said his country’s security institutions tortured and committed “terrorist acts” against its own citizens in the past, in a rare and candid admission.

Ahmed, who was sworn in last April, also hinted that he will seek to abolish the infamous anti-terrorism law that led to the detention and prosecution of thousands in the East African country.

“Our constitution doesn’t allow it, but we have been torturing, causing bodily damages and even putting inmates in dark prison cells,” he said while addressing parliament on Monday.
